> Everything went smoothly, after about 2 hours the program finished > successfully. After this I went to /usr/src and started "make depend". > Unfortunately, it stopped with > > ===> sys/i386/boot/rawboot > "Makefile", line 95: Could not find bsd.kern.mk That's why "make world" is a better target to run if you're following -current. :-) You need to make mk first.
